Unfortunately that is a common misinterpretation of why people reportedly "bit" gold coins. The test was not for gold, but for lead or other base metals that were relatively soft as compared with gold. Numismatist Ordinaire.

The rationale for biting a coin was the supposed widespread dissemination of gold plated lead coins in the 19th century. Since lead is much softer than gold, biting the coins is a sensible test for counterfeiting.
